  • Profile picture of the author Ben Holmes
    The only reliable and longterm way is to have your own website. That way, if the affiliate product goes out of business, you just change your link to another affiliate produce.

    PrettyLink is definitely the way to go.

    I have so many links that I decided to pay for the Pro version - which allows me to export my links - but the free version is all most people need.

    • Profile picture of the author Andre Slater
      You could use bit.ly service to do it for free...
      Then just make a hyperlink in your book and point it to the bitly...

      Or you can buy a domain from godaddy cheap one like .info or something and forward it to your affiliate link using MASKING and that will hide your link as you are just giving people your domain name.

      No site needed for both methods

  • Profile picture of the author Randall Magwood
    Are you using Microsoft Word to create your ebook?

    If so when you cloak your link is MS Word, create a text that says "Click Here" (or whatever). Highlight the words *Click Here*, then right click and select "Hyperlink". then enter your affiliate link, but make sure the affiliate link is masked/cloaked over the words "Click Here" (or whatever word you choose).
